Tattooed Chef value trend is the prevailing direction of the price over some defined period of time. The concept of trend is an important idea in technical analysis, including the analysis of pattern recognition indicators. As with most other technical indicators, the Ladder Bottom recognition function is designed to identify and follow existing trends. Tattooed Chef momentum indicators are usually used to generate trading rules based on assumptions that Tattooed Chef trends in prices tend to continue for long periods.
